    GEEKOM IT15 — Intel Ultra 9 285H Mini PC

    Best Mini PC for video editing
    Check the price on Amazon

    The GEEKOM IT15 packs Intel’s Core Ultra 9 285H with an Arc iGPU and a strong NPU. This combo shines in modern editing apps that use AI for masking, speech-to-text, and upscaling. You also get fast DDR5 memory you can upgrade, not soldered LPDDR. For editors, that means you can move to 64GB or 128GB when your timelines grow.

    Ports are ideal for creators. USB4 speeds feed fast NVMe scratch drives or even an eGPU if you want. HDMI 2.1 and DP 1.4 drive sharp monitors, up to 8K. Wi‑Fi 7 keeps network editing snappy if you pull media from a NAS. For many, this hits the sweet spot as the Best Mini PC for video editing on Windows today.

    Pros:

    • Core Ultra 9 power handles 4K timelines with ease
    • Intel Arc iGPU accelerates AV1, HEVC, and H.264 playback
    • USB4 for fast external NVMe scratch and eGPU options
    • Upgradable DDR5 RAM (up to 128GB) for big projects
    • Wi‑Fi 7 and HDMI 2.1 for modern studios and 8K displays
    • 2TB SSD preinstalled with room to expand storage

    Cons:

    • Integrated GPU can bottleneck heavy Fusion/Resolve effects
    • Price is higher than older-gen options
    • Fans can spin up under sustained renders

    My Recommendation

    If you cut in Adobe Premiere Pro or DaVinci Resolve and want a compact Windows workstation, this is a top pick. The IT15 balances CPU muscle, modern media engines, fast IO, and real upgrade paths. It is the Best Mini PC for video editing if you need an everyday 4K workhorse with AI perks. It also scales for larger RAM needs later.

    ACEMAGIC Mini PC — Intel Core i9-13900HK

    Best Mini PC for video editing
    Check the price on Amazon

    The ACEMAGIC with Intel Core i9‑13900HK is a CPU brute in a small shell. With 14 cores and high boost clocks, it crushes multicam, noise reduction, and long exports. USB4 support means your scratch drive will not be a bottleneck. Wi‑Fi 6E and 2.5G LAN also help if you edit from a NAS or a shared RAID.

    For codec work, Intel’s media engines make H.264 and HEVC smooth. You can run three displays via HDMI/DP and USB4. If you do color-heavy work in Resolve, consider pairing it with an eGPU over USB4 for more GPU headroom. This machine can be the Best Mini PC for video editing if your bottleneck is pure CPU speed.

    Pros:

    • Strong 14‑core CPU for heavy timeline and export tasks
    • USB4 enables fast external NVMe and eGPU options
    • 2.5G LAN + Wi‑Fi 6E for high‑speed network editing
    • Good Quick Sync support for common codecs
    • Triple display support for a roomy workspace

    Cons:

    • Runs hot under sustained loads; expect fan noise
    • Integrated graphics limits GPU‑heavy effects
    • Power draw is higher than newer efficiency‑focused chips

    My Recommendation

    If you need a small PC that feels like a tower during renders, this is it. The i9 makes short work of long queues and multicam edits. Add a fast USB4 SSD and you have a compact beast. For many buyers, this can be the Best Mini PC for video editing when CPU throughput matters more than iGPU strength.

    GMKtec K11 — Ryzen 9 8945HS Mini PC

    Best Mini PC for video editing
    Check the price on Amazon

    The GMKtec K11 runs the Ryzen 9 8945HS and the Radeon 780M iGPU. This combo is fast, efficient, and great for Resolve. You get strong playback, quick renders, and a smooth UI. The K11 also adds Oculink, which is a big deal for editors who want near‑native bandwidth to an external GPU.

    Two USB4 ports, HDMI, and DisplayPort make any monitor setup easy. Dual 2.5GbE ports are perfect for shared storage or link aggregation. With 32GB DDR5 and a 1TB SSD, you are ready on day one. For many buyers, this is the Best Mini PC for video editing who want a clean path to eGPU power later.

    Pros:

    • Ryzen 9 + Radeon 780M deliver strong 4K performance
    • Oculink port enables high‑bandwidth eGPU setups
    • Dual 2.5GbE for fast NAS and team workflows
    • USB4 x2 with wide display support
    • Quiet and efficient under typical editing loads

    Cons:

    • Costs more than mid‑range mini PCs
    • Oculink requires extra hardware and cables
    • Peak thermals can rise during long 4K renders

    My Recommendation

    If you cut a lot in Resolve with OpenFX and GPU‑heavy grades, this is a great fit. It has the right ports and power to grow with you. Add an eGPU via Oculink for even faster effects. For many power users, it’s the Best Mini PC for video editing when you want mini size and a pro growth path.

    Apple Mac mini (M4, 2024)

    Best Mini PC for video editing
    Check the price on Amazon

    The Mac mini with Apple M4 is a compact editing studio for Final Cut Pro users. Apple’s media engine is great with ProRes, HEVC, and H.264. Timelines feel smooth, and exports are fast. The 10‑core CPU and GPU help with effects, titles, and color.

    This base model has 16GB unified memory, which is enough for many 4K projects. The SSD is 256GB, so plan on adding fast external Thunderbolt storage for scratch and media. It runs quiet and sips power. For many, it is the Best Mini PC for video editing in the Apple world, especially if you lean on ProRes.

    Pros:

    • Superb ProRes performance in Final Cut Pro
    • Very quiet and energy‑efficient
    • Great HEVC and H.264 playback and export
    • Works seamlessly with iPhone and iPad workflows
    • Small and clean desk footprint

    Cons:

    • 256GB SSD is small for active projects
    • RAM and SSD are not user‑upgradable
    • Fewer internal expansion options than PCs

    My Recommendation

    If you are a Final Cut Pro editor, this is the easy choice. It is quiet, fast, and great for ProRes. Add a fast Thunderbolt drive and you are set. For Apple users, this is often the Best Mini PC for video editing when simplicity and speed matter most.

    FAQs Of Best Mini PC for video editing

    How much RAM do I need for 4K video editing?

    For 4K, I suggest 32GB RAM. For long or complex timelines, 64GB is better.

    Is an integrated GPU enough for DaVinci Resolve?

    Yes for basic grades and light effects. For heavy noise reduction and Fusion, use an eGPU or a dGPU tower.

    Do I need USB4/Thunderbolt for editing?

    It helps a lot. USB4 lets you use very fast external NVMe drives for scratch and media.

    Can mini PCs handle multicam 4K?

    Yes, with a strong CPU and fast storage. The i9‑13900HK and Core Ultra 9 handle it well.

    Is the Mac mini good for ProRes workflows?

    Yes. Apple’s media engine is built for ProRes. It is fast and quiet in Final Cut Pro.

    Final Verdict: Which Should You Buy?

    The GEEKOM IT15 is my top Windows pick. It blends CPU power, modern media engines, and USB4 speed. The Mac mini M4 is the easy Apple choice. It is quiet, efficient, and a ProRes ace.

    If you want the Best Mini PC for video editing with strong iGPU power, go GMKtec K6 or K11. On a budget, pick the GEEKOM A6 or BOSGAME P4 and add fast external storage.
